Alabama Baseball Hosting Fall World Series to Conclude Week Five of Offseason Practice
10/28/2024 4:05:00 PM | Baseball
The Crimson Tide will end the week with a three-game intrasquad series
TUSCALOOSA, Ala. – Alabama baseball is slated to begin the fifth full week of its fall schedule on Tuesday afternoon at Sewell-Thomas Stadium. The Tide will take advantage of an off day on Monday before holding split team practices on Tuesday and Wednesday, both to begin at 1:30 p.m. CT. The Tide will participate in a variety of challenges on Thursday, Oct. 31 with a Skills Competition before beginning the two-game intrasquad Fall World Series. Game One is set for Friday at 4:00 p.m. while the series finale is slotted for 1:00 p.m. on Saturday.
